Abstract

Provided is a hardness tester and method including an indentation former creating an indentation in a sample surface with an indenter; a first area calculator calculating an area of the indentation during application of pressure, the indentation being formed in the sample surface while the indenter is pressed against the sample; an image capture controller controlling a CCD camera to obtain image data of the sample surface; a second area calculator calculating the area of the indentation remaining in the sample surface based on the obtained image data; an elasticity index calculator calculating an elasticity index of the sample based on the area of the indentation during application of pressure and the area of the indentation calculated by the second area calculator; and a hardness value calculator calculating a hardness value of the sample based on the indentation remaining in the sample surface.

Claims (17)

1. A hardness tester measuring hardness of a sample placed on a sample stage by loading a predetermined test force on the sample with an indenter to form an indentation in a surface of the sample, then measuring dimensions of the indentation, the hardness tester comprising:

an indentation former configured to create the indentation in the sample surface by pressing the indenter against the sample surface;

a first area calculator configured to calculate an area of the indentation during application of pressure, the indentation being formed in the sample surface while the indenter is pressed against the sample surface by the indentation former;

an image capture controller configured to control an image capturer to capture an image of the sample surface and obtain image data of the sample surface;

a second area calculator configured to calculate the area of the indentation that remains in the sample surface based on the image data obtained by the image capturer after the indenter has retreated from the sample surface;

an elasticity index calculator configured to calculate an elasticity index of the sample based on the area of the indentation during application of pressure, calculated by the first area calculator, and the area of the indentation calculated by the second area calculator; and

a hardness value calculator configured to calculate a hardness value of the sample based on the indentation remaining in the sample surface.

2. The hardness tester according to claim 1 further comprising:

a display controller configured to display, on a display, an image of the sample surface based on the image data obtained by the image capturer, wherein the display controller is further configured to display, on the display, the elasticity index of the sample calculated by the elasticity index calculator and the hardness value of the sample calculated by the hardness value calculator.

3. The hardness tester according to claim 2 , wherein the display controller is configured to display, based on the area of the indentation during application of pressure calculated by the first area calculator, a shape of the indentation during application of pressure while the indenter is pressed against the sample, the shape being displayed overlaid on an indentation in an image of the sample surface.

4. A hardness testing method for a hardness tester measuring hardness of a sample placed on a sample stage by loading a predetermined test force on the sample with an indenter to form an indentation in a surface of the sample, then measuring dimensions of the indentation, the hardness testing method comprising:

creating the indentation in the sample surface by pressing the indenter against the sample surface;

calculating an area of the indentation during application of pressure, the indentation being formed in the sample surface when the indenter is pressed against the sample surface during the creating the indentation;

controlling an image capturer to capture an image of the sample surface and obtain image data of the sample surface;

calculating the area of the indentation that remains in the sample surface based on the image data obtained by the image capturer after the indenter has retreated from the sample surface;

calculating an elasticity index of the sample based on the area of the indentation during application of pressure, calculated during the calculating the area of the indentation during application of pressure, and further based on the area of the indentation calculated during the calculating the area of the indentation that remains in the sample surface; and

calculating a hardness value of the sample based on the indentation that remains in the sample surface.
